Busy Weekend for RSC

Fairbrother Cup. Wellington Wins Cup Again!

Rauamti Contingent FairbrotherCongratulations to our RSC swimmers picked for the Fairbrother Cup as a Wellington representative team. Our swimmers were Emily Malaulau, Ballad Woodley-Hanan, Mia Clarke, Blake Gibson, Michael Roberts and Alex Kay, They all had a great time in the Wairarapa and look great in their Wellington Swim Team shirts.

mana_swimco_home_buttonMana division III Meet April4th

Raumati Results

What a fantastic Meet RSC swimmers. Some spectacular PB times not to mention 13 medals in total. Well done guys. Medals went to: Gold Emily Malaulau (2). Silver Jacob Barker (4), Jacinta Beckley, Finlay Harris, Emily Malaulau. Bronze: Maggie Regnault (2) and Jake Cagney (2)diviii_8
